Citrix Troubleshooting

Please use Internet Explorer for software detection to work properly.

Reboot your PC as some installs require a reboot in order for the application to work.

You are not required to log on to CITRIX. The application can be closed once install is complete. Citrix is used to launch the Bloomberg Application via https://bba.bloomberg.net and to remote to your CORP PC or Generic Desktop.

B-unit

The B-Unit is unable to sync to the flashing image on the screen.

  1. Maximize your Bloomberg Terminal window, make sure the brightness of your monitor is increased and if you are on a laptop that’s plugged in.
  2. Make sure the B-Unit sensor (on the back side of the B-Unit, top right corner) is aligned with the flashing B-Unit SYNC window.

This means the B-Unit code length was not correct.

A B-Unit Token is 6 digits in length and a B-Unit code is 4. The screen will indicate which code is required (incorrect B-Unit code length BBA error codes).

  • When enrolling the B-Unit, instead of clicking on the “submit” button using the cursor, click on the enter key on your keyboard and it will take you to the next screen.
  • This may happen if the enrollment timed out. Please re-try enrolling the B-Unit, press the power button on the B-Unit 3 times to reset it.

If the finger enrollment issue persists, try again using these tips:

  1. Ensure your finger is dry and warm.
  2. For the B-Unit 3, the swipe does not require a lot of pressure; also swipe with medium speed.
  3. For the B-Unit 5, press firmly but a lot of pressure is not required.

Terminal and CORP credentials

IMPORTANT: As you start your employment with Bloomberg, you have been given 2 sets of credentials: Terminal Username and Password, and CORP (aka Windows or office computer).

Username and Password

Your username will be the same for both sets. You are asked to set new passwords. The passwords will be updated by and known only to you. For security reasons, please do not share these passwords with anyone.

The table below lists out the usage of these credentials:

Terminal Credentials

  • Log into the Terminal
  • Authenticate for restricted data within the Terminal
  • Log into Telephony and Video Conferencing applications

CORP Credentials

  • Log into the computer at your office desk
  • If applicable, log into your Bloomberg issued laptop (to be discussed later)
  • Log into the Bloomberg Employee Remote Access site (BBE)
  • Authenticate for Video Conferencing applications

CORP password

  1. Run CHPW again and select reset password.
  2. Follow the on-screen prompts.

Press ESC and re-run the CHPW function

Your new password may not meet the requirements for CORP Passwords. You can find the requirements when hovering over the New Password field but here they are again:

  1. Minimal password length: 8 characters.
  2. Must use at least three of the four available character types:
    • Lowercase letters
    • Uppercase letters
    • Numbers
    • Special characters.
  3. Can’t contain the username or parts of the user’s full name.
